Product

Problem

Traditional end-to-end testing is often complex, time-consuming, and requires significant manual effort, leading to slower development cycles and increased risk of undetected bugs. Setting up and maintaining testing environments, writing comprehensive test scripts, and analyzing results can be a bottleneck for development teams.

Solution

Walrus.ai offers a streamlined testing framework that simplifies end-to-end testing, allowing developers to execute tests with minimal code. By abstracting away the complexities of test environment setup and execution, Walrus.ai enables faster iteration cycles and improved software reliability. The platform provides a unified interface for defining, running, and analyzing tests, reducing the overhead associated with traditional testing methodologies. This allows development teams to focus on building features rather than managing intricate testing processes.

Target Audience

Walrus.ai targets software developers, QA engineers, and DevOps teams seeking to accelerate their testing processes and improve software quality.

Features

  • Single-line code execution for end-to-end tests
  • Automated test environment provisioning and management
  • Unified interface for test definition, execution, and analysis
  • Support for various testing frameworks and programming languages
  • Real-time test result reporting and visualization
  • Integration with CI/CD pipelines for continuous testing
